Plant growth regulator-induced xylogenesis in cotyledons of Solanum aviculare
Authors:Gahan  PB; Pinto  E; Court  S; Eze  K; Wang  L; Mantell  SH
Abstract:Treatment of explanted cotyledons of Solanum aviculare with2,4-dichlorophenoxyacetic acid and 6-benzylaminopurine resultsin the transformation of the mesophyll cells into tracheary,sclereid-like and vessel xylem elements. The initial programmingfor xylogenesis can be achieved with as little as 10 h exposureto the plant growth regulators when endogenous auxin levelsremain relatively high. The externally applied growth regulatorswould appear to enter the cotyledons both from the cut end andvia the adaxial epidermis.
